After a week of PURE HELL with these freakin' headlights, the angel eyes and OSIR smoked corners are in. I also painted the housing Moro Blue, and I must say, these housings should have been painted along with the rest of the car to begin with.

<img src="http://pictureposter.audiworld.com/41329/angeleyes1.jpg">
<img src="http://pictureposter.audiworld.com/41329/angeleyes2.jpg">

I lost the four clips that hold the headlight assembly together, so I had to use some silicone sealant to adhere everything together. That thing is never gonna come apart now. But just in case, I'm going on monday to see if I can get some new clips anyways.

I must've put the bumper or the headlights on wrong or something because the headlights stick out a little bit--

<img src="http://pictureposter.audiworld.com/41329/gap1.jpg">

-- anybody have an idea what I might have done wrong? From the front, you can sorta tell the headlights stick out a little...

Default My headlights did the same thing!!!!

I think its because you can't get the lens on quite as tight to the housing as the factory does... I kept pushing the two together but it was still not as together as I wanted... and the clips were tighter to get on as well.

thats my theory anyways!
